The West Harrison football team had their best season to date this past fall, and a lot of the credit goes to their running back room. One of the three threats was the human bowling ball that is senior Sean Fairley who rushed over 1,000 yards, but did you know he’s equally as good if not better when it comes to track and field, specifically in discus and shot put.

From ten years old to now 18 years old, Sean has been training with his dad through his elite group called Fairley’s Track Club. Fairley has been turning heads when he enters the throwing circle for years, holding the Mississippi discus records every year he’s been in high school and winning state both his sophomore and junior years. Throughout his career, the sport has taught him the importance of preparation and how to give something your all.

His dedication is evident in every meet he attends, both on the state and national level. Not only is he a two-time State Champion, he’s a two-time Addidas Nationals All-American, three-time Junior Olympic All-American and a Milesplit All-American. In addition to all that, two weeks ago he broke the Mississippi state record for boys and ranked first in the nation with his throw of 196-1″.

All of these accomplishments and more have led Fairley to getting several opportunities to compete at the next level. Exactly one week ago, he chose to take his talents to the University of Southern Mississippi! No need to rush to the Division I level just yet though, as Sean has goals to throw 200 feet to break his own record and earn one final state championship his senior year.
